The Arithmetic Behind 25 Divided By 100

When you look at the expression 25 divided by 100, you are essentially looking at a fraction where 25 is the numerator and 100 is the denominator. In mathematics, division is the inverse operation of multiplication. When you divide any number by 100, you are shifting the decimal point two places to the left. This is a shortcut that makes mental math significantly easier once you understand the underlying mechanics of our base-10 number system.

To perform this calculation step-by-step:

  • Identify the dividend: 25.
  • Identify the divisor: 100.
  • Place a decimal point after the last digit of the dividend (25.0).
  • Move the decimal point two places to the left because 100 has two zeros.
  • The result becomes 0.25.

This result, 0.25, is the decimal representation of the fraction 25/100. When simplified, this fraction reduces to 1/4, demonstrating that 25 units out of 100 represent exactly one-quarter of the total amount. Recognizing this equivalence is vital for quickly converting between different numerical formats.

Visualizing the Concept: Fractions, Decimals, and Percentages

The calculation of 25 divided by 100 is perhaps most famous for its connection to percentages. The term "percent" literally translates to "per 100." Therefore, 25 out of 100 is the definition of 25 percent. This makes the operation an intuitive starting point for understanding how discount rates, tax brackets, and interest rates are structured.

Format Value
Fraction 25/100
Simplified Fraction 1/4
Decimal 0.25
Percentage 25%

Using this table, you can see how the same value is expressed in various ways. In professional settings, such as retail or finance, you might see these terms used interchangeably depending on the context of the document or calculation. A 25% discount, for example, is mathematically identical to paying for 75% of the item, which is calculated by subtracting 0.25 from the whole.

💡 Note: Always remember that division by 100 is equivalent to multiplying by 0.01. This is a helpful mnemonic device when dealing with large datasets or currency conversions.

Real-World Applications of 25 Divided By 100

Why is this specific calculation so important? Because it appears in almost every aspect of our lives. When you go shopping and see a 25% discount, your brain is performing the logic of 25 divided by 100 multiplied by the price of the item. If an item costs $40, you are essentially calculating 0.25 times 40, which results in $10 off the total price.

Other common scenarios include:

  • Budgeting: If you allocate 25% of your monthly income to housing, you are effectively taking 25 divided by 100 of your total salary.
  • Measurements: In culinary arts, if a recipe calls for a quarter cup of an ingredient, you are utilizing the simplified version of 25/100.
  • Data Analysis: Researchers often express findings in percentages to make statistics more digestible for an audience, turning raw counts into ratios of 100.

Strategies for Rapid Mental Calculation

To perform these calculations rapidly, practice is key. You can train your brain to instantly recognize that any number placed over 100 is just that number with a decimal moved two spots to the left. If you have the number 12, 12 divided by 100 is 0.12. If you have 8, it becomes 0.08. This pattern becomes second nature with minimal practice.
